There is a bunch a beach clubs in Cozumel...

 

All slightly different from one another to cater to every person's needs one way or the other.

 

Depends on what your budget is, what you want to do, during your beach day (relax, party, snorkel, get a massage, play on jet skis, parasail, have waterslides and big kiddie pools, etc..) and if unlimited drinks, alcoholic or non alcoholic would be worthwhile to you.

 

DW and I always go to Nachi Cocum on our stops in Cozumel. (our 5th time in April)

To me Nachi Cocum is worth the $55, just for the 100 person per day limit.

The 3 course meal, all you can drink and wonderful facilities are a bonus.

 

Mr. Sanchos is very similar, but a little more lively than Nachi Cocum. (and right next door)

 

Playa Mia has the same beach, but also has huge pools, a kiddie park, waterslides, etc... definitely kiddie friendly.

 

Paradise Beach is similar, but has no people limit and is pay as you go...

A cheaper day, but no guarantees on how crowded it can get.

 

Chankanaab Park has dolphin swims and good shore snorkeling if you enjoy snorkeling. (the other parks being sandy have poor shore snorkeling)

Pool and nice lagoon to swim in.

 

Money Bar is near Chankanaab and has a rocky shore that is good for shore snorkeling.

 

There are another half dozen or more clubs.. (the ones above are just the most popular.)

 

Hope that helps..

 

If you are looking for the best day for your Mom, you just need to pick the club that would be the best fit for her temperment.

Taxi cost to Nachi Cocum ?

 

Taxi cost to Paradise Beach ?

 

For up to 4 passengers in a cab, the cost to each should be about $16+tip (for the cab, not per person). Same fare gets you back to the ship. Good luck! :)

Carnival has a dock, Puerta Maya, that holds 2 ships.

 

RCCL has a pier (right next door), International, that holds 2 ships.

 

The original pier, Punta Langosta, is back in town, and is primarily used by NCL. (and overflow for Carnival and RCCL) Not positive, but I believe, it also holds 2 ships.

 

This link shows the 3 piers and where the beach clubs are.

http://www.travelnotes.cc/cozumel/links/mapisland.php

 

You can check which ships are in Cozumel on your day and see where you will probably dock. (the big ships in the Carnival and RCCL fleets usually get first dibs at their piers.)

Every time I take my mom we try to include a massage in the last port, ans is usually Cozumel. At Mr. Sanchos last time we were there was like $30 per 30 min. I think that is the going rate in the island.
